Как сделать окно оповещения в HTML с несколькими строками - PullRequest
0 голосов
/ 06 апреля 2019

Кто-нибудь знает, как сделать окно оповещения в HTML, состоящее из нескольких строк? Я ищу вывод, чтобы быть примерно таким: Правила:
1. Бла Бла Бла
2. Бла Бла Бла
3. Бла Бла Бла
[Отмена] [Ок]

Вот код на данный момент:

function rules() {
  agree = confirm("RULES: 1. Blah Blah Blah 2. Blah Blah Blah 3. Blah Blah Blah Press OK to agree and Cancel to Dissagree")
  if (agree == true) {
    alert("Thank you for agreeing to the rules!")
  } else {
    alert("You can not move on unless you agree to the rules.")
  }
}
<button onclick="rules()">Agree to the Rules</button>

Но это все путает в одной строке. Кто-нибудь знает, как сделать так, чтобы в нем был разрыв строки, например <br>

Ответы [ 4 ]

2 голосов
/ 06 апреля 2019

alert («Это первая строка \ nЭто вторая строка \ nЭто третья строка»);

1 голос
/ 06 апреля 2019

Вы будете использовать '\n' для создания строк.

Например, ваша строка правил будет:

'Rules:\n1. Blah Blah Blah\n2. Blah Blah Blah\n3. Blah Blah Blah'
1 голос
/ 06 апреля 2019

вставка \ n создает новую строку

function rules() {
  agree = confirm("RULES: 1. Bl\nah Blah Blah 2. Bla\nh Blah Blah 3. Bla\nh Blah Blah Press OK to agree and Cancel to Dissagree")
  if (agree == true) {
    alert("Thank you for agreeing to the rules!")
  } else {
    alert("You can not move on unless you agree to the rules.")
  }
}
<button onclick="rules()">Agree to the Rules</button>
0 голосов
/ 06 апреля 2019

Проведя некоторое исследование, я нашел ответ на свой вопрос.

Чтобы легко создать окно с несколькими строками, используйте \n.

function rules() {
  agree = confirm("RULES: \n1. Blah Blah Blah \n2. Blah Blah Blah \n3. Blah Blah Blah \nPress OK to agree and Cancel to Dissagree")
  if (agree == true) {
    alert("Thank you for agreeing to the rules!")
  } else {
    alert("You can not move on unless you agree to the rules.")
  }
}
<button onclick="rules()">Agree to the Rules</button>

Надеюсь, это поможет любому, кому это интересно!

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...